*Option: Quantitative Biology (68-72 credits)
![]() |
Coordinator of the QB Option: Dr. Jacalyn Vogel Please view list of Faculty Members involved in the Quantitative Biology Initiative. |
Advising notes for U0 students This option is recommended for U1 students achieving a CGPA of 3.2 or better; and entering CEGEP students with a Math/Science R-score of 28.0 or better. *The Quantitative Biology Option is new within the Biology Major Program.
